آموزش JavaScript پرند

۳۴۰.۰۰۰ تومان

  • فروش ویژه به مدت محدود

آموزش JavaScript پرند دارای 3 دوره مقدماتی، متوسطه و پیشرفته است که طی آن با زبان قدرتمند و پر کاربرد JavaScript در قالب مثالهای عملی آشنا خواهید شد.

توضیحات محصول

آموزش JavaScript پرند دارای 3 دوره مقدماتی، متوسطه و پیشرفته است که طی آن با زبان قدرتمند و پر کاربرد JavaScript در قالب مثالهای عملی آشنا خواهید شد. جاوااسکریپت یک زبان اسکریپت‌نویسی شی‌گرا است که توسط NetScape و بر مبنای استاندارد ECMA-262 Edition 3 نوشته و توسعه یافته است. جاوااسکریپت می‌تواند هم به صورت ساخت یافته و هم به صورت شی‌گرا مورد استفاده قرار بگیرد و در ساخت سایتها و صفحات اینترنتی پویا و هوشمند و کنترل کدهای HTML و رفتارهای صفحات وب در سمت کاربر، کاربرد بسیاری دارد. به نحوی که اکنون به بخش جدایی‌ناپذیری از وب تبدیل شده است.

برای طراحی سایت نیاز به یادگیری ساختار زبانهای نشانه‌گذاری HTML و CSS نیز دارید. برای اطلاعات بیشتر دوره آموزش HTML و CSS پرند را مشاهده کنید.

سرفصلهای آموزش JavaScript پرند

آموزش JavaScript دوره مقدماتی

١- مقدمه
مقدمه

٢- آشنایی با JavaScript
تاریخچه JavaScript، محدودیت‌های JavaScript، ارتباط مرورگر و JavaScript

٣- مبانی درج کدها
کار با تگ Script، قوانین درج کدها، افزودن توضیحات

۴- ایجاد فایل JS
ایجاد فایل JS

۵- نمایش اطلاعات خروجی
کار با متد Alert، نمایش اطلاعات در صفحه وب، کار با متد Log

۶- کاربرد متغیرها
تعریف متغیرها، مقداردهی به متغیرها، کار با متغیرها

٧- استفاده از عملگرها
عملگرهای ریاضی، عملگرهای تخصیصی، عملگرهای رابطه‌ای، عملگرهای منطقی، تقدم عملگرها

٨- مدیریت Data Type
انواع Data Type، کار با عملگر Typeof

٩- کاربرد Functionها
آشنایی با Functionها، کاربرد Functionها

١٠- کاربرد Objectها
آشنایی با Objectها، استخراج داده‌ها از Object، ایجاد متد، محدوده کارایی متغیرها

١١- کاربرد رویدادها
مدیریت رویدادها، ایجاد رویداد Onclick، توابع و رویداد Onclick

١٢- کار با داده‌های رشته ای
نوع داده رشته ای، داده‌های رشته ای و عملگرها

١٣- تشخیص و استخراج کاراکترها
تشخیص موقعیت کاراکترها، استخراج بخشی از رشته‌ها

١۴- متدهای کار با رشته‌ها
متدهای کار با رشته‌ها

١۵- کار با داده‌های عددی
نوع داده عددی، کاربرد نماد علمی، مفهوم Infinity و NaN

١۶- مدیریت داده‌های عددی
متدهای کار با اعداد، تبدیل رشته به عدد

١٧- کار با Math
کار با Math

١٨- ایجاد اعداد تصادفی
کار با متد Random، تابع تولید اعداد تصادفی

١٩- مدیریت تاریخ و زمان
درج تاریخ و زمان، قالب‌های ورودی تاریخ، کار بر روی تاریخ و زمان

٢٠- آزمون‌های عملی
۶ دوره آزمون

آموزش JavaScript دوره متوسطه

۱- کاربرد آرایه‌ها
ایجاد آرایه‌ها، دسترسی به عناصر آرایه، افزودن عنصر به آرایه‌ها، متدهای افزودن عناصر

۲- مدیریت آرایه‌ها
حذف عناصر از آرایه، ترکیب و تقسیم آرایه‌ها، تبدیل آرایه به رشته، مرتب‌سازی عناصر آرایه

۳- متغیرهای Boolean
متغیرهای Boolean

۴- مدیریت متغیرها
مفهوم Hoisting، کار با Use Strict

۵- کاربرد دستورات شرطی
کار با دستور If، کار با دستور Else، دستور Else If، کار با Ifهای تو در تو

۶- کار با Switch و For
کاربرد دستور Switch، کار با حلقه For، حلقه For و پیمایش آرایه

۷- کار با While و Do-While
کاربرد حلقه While، کاربرد حلقه Do-While، نقش عبارات Break و Continue

۸- کار با Try و Catch
کار با Try و Catch

۹- کار با خصوصیت Throw
کار با خصوصیت Throw

۱۰- نام خطاها در JavaScript
نام خطاها در JavaScript

۱۱- اشکال‌زدایی
اشکال‌زدایی

۱۲- ایجاد Objectها و سازنده‌ها
ایجاد Objectها، ایجاد سازنده‌ها

۱۳- مدیریت Objectها
ارتباط حلقه For و Objectها، مدیریت ویژگی‌های Objectها

۱۴- مفهوم DOM
آشنایی با DOM، متدهای DOM

۱۵- جستجو در DOM
جستجوی Objectها در HTML، جستجوی کلاس‌ها و CSS، کار با HTML Object Collection

۱۶- تغییر ویژگی‌ها در DOM
تغییر ویژگی‌های یک تگ، تغییر ویژگی‌های CSS

۱۷- رویدادهای DOM
کنترل رویدادهای DOM، کار با Onclick و Onload، کار با Onchange و Onmouseover

۱۸- کاربرد EventListenerها
کار با EventListenerها، هم زمانی بروز رویدادها

۱۹- کار با Nodeها
ساختار Nodeها، افزودن Nodeها، تغییر مکان و حذف Nodeها، درج ویژگی بر روی Nodeها

۲۰- آزمون‌های عملی
۶ دوره آزمون عملی

آموزش JavaScript دوره پیشرفته

۱- مفهوم BOM
مفهوم BOM

۲- متدهای BOM
کار با Screen، کار با Location، کار با History، کار با Navigator

۳- ایجاد کادرهای پیام
کار با Confirm Box، کار با Prompt Box

۴- زمان‌بندی در BOM
زمان‌بندی در BOM

۵- آشنایی با jQuery
کار با jQuery، کار با jQuery CDN، کدها در jQuery

۶- نقش Selectorها
کاربرد Selectorها، انواع Selectorها

۷- رویدادهای jQuery
رویدادهای ماوس، رویدادهای فرم، رویدادهای صفحه کلید

۸- کار با متد On
کار با متد On

۹- کار با افکت‌ها
افکت‌های Show/Hide، افکت‌های Fading، افکت‌های Sliding

۱۰- ایجاد انیمیشن
کار با متد Animate، ویرایش ویژگی‌های انیمیشن

۱۱- ویرایش انیمیشن
کنترل اجرای انیمیشن، متوقف کردن انیمیشن، تابع Callback

۱۲- قابلیت Chain
قابلیت Chain

۱۳- دریافت و ذخیره اطلاعات
دریافت اطلاعات در jQuery، ذخیره اطلاعات در jQuery

۱۴- افزودن عناصر به صفحه
کار با Append و Prepend، ترکیب روش‌ها در متد Append، افزودن به قبل و بعد عناصر

۱۵- ارتباط CSS و jQuery
افزودن کلاس‌ها توسط jQuery، کار با CSS در jQuery

۱۶- محاسبه و کنترل ابعاد
محاسبه ابعاد تگ، کنترل ابعاد تگ

۱۷- مفهوم Traversing
مفهوم Traversing

۱۸- متدهای Traversing
متدهای Ancestor، متدهای Descendant، متدهای Sibling، متدهای Filtering

۱۹- کار با AJAX
مفهوم AJAX، کاربرد متد Load، کاربرد تابع Callback، کاربرد Get و Post

۲۰- آزمون‌های عملی
۶ دوره آزمون عملی

مشخصات

تعداد دیسک

تولید کننده

امتیاز محصول (0)

نقد و بررسی‌ها

هنوز بررسی‌ای ثبت نشده است.

اولین کسی باشید که دیدگاهی می نویسد “آموزش JavaScript پرند”

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*